Director, Marketing and Communications
Uxbridge, London
Hybrid Role
Position Overview
The Director, Marketing and Communications is responsible for the development and implementation of integrated marketing plans and activities to deliver against brand and business objectives for Encore EMEA (across several European countries).
This position has overall accountability for marketing planning and communications, playing a key role in the strategic development and execution of brand and content initiatives. This position is also responsible for lead generation to support our sales effort, and to grow and nurture a qualified database of potential prospects to build Encore EMEA’s Pipeline of future customers and venue partners.
Also, critical to this role will be the capacity to develop creative brand content and drive demand creation activities, as well as the ability to collaborate across the Encore EMEA’s CEM, Sales and Operations organisation, serving as key partner and marketing lead in the development of sales enablement resources, tools and overall support to grow the business.
Reporting directly to the Sr Director, Corporate Communications, this role will be a critical member of the Commercial team and will work collaboratively throughout the organisation to develop and deliver integrated marketing and demand gen campaigns that have a measurable and strategic impact on our business.
Key Job Responsibilities
Marketing, and Demand Generation
- Deliver World Class Service - Develop and deploy marketing initiatives that have measurable and strategic impact on our business, consistently generate profitable revenue growth, drive website traffic, marketing qualified leads and increase Encore’s brand recognition.
- See the Big Picture – Act as a brand ambassador for Encore in EMEA by activating and localizing global brand assets in line with Encore Global brand standards and requirements. Responsible for performance of Encore EMEA websites, manage and update website content, optimise for SEO and AI, build and develop SEM Strategy to achieve targeted ROI.
- Partner with the CEM, sales, and operations teams to create the marketing materials, tools and resources (lead nurturing campaigns, collateral, brochures, videos) to effectively communicate our brand, value proposition and solution-focused offerings.
- Oversee the entire lifecycle for projects and campaigns, ensuring deliverables are timely and on budget.
- Monitor and report on success of marketing communication initiatives.
- Drive Results - Manage and grow our EMEA marketable customer database, improving quality, increasing opt-in to marketing comms and nurturing customer engagement through relevant and timely communications. Collaborate with sales teams to ensure our CRM strategy is adopted and supported, and that we grow marketable contacts via our sales teams.

Content Marketing & Thought Leadership
- Develop relevant, inspiring and engaging content that positions Encore EMEA as a strategic thought leader in the industry and drives demand for our services. Leverage a variety of external channels to amplify content and messages.
- Develop and execute content plans and assets including content marketing articles and video content etc.
- Develop digital marketing to distribute and amplify brand content across the media channels to scale audience delivery that drives traffic to the website and generate leads.
Internal & External Communications
- Lead internal communications strategy and execution across email, intranet (Encore Connect), and internal social platforms.
- Manage EMEA intranet content, newsletters, and national team meeting communications.
- Translate, adapt, and localize all internal and external communications from English to various languages.
- Lead external communications initiatives, including media outreach, thought leadership content, speaking engagements and brand positioning for the market.
- Oversee the development of content for all social media platforms, tailoring and translating for each market and in coordination with the global social media strategy and policies.
- Partner with Encore for All Business Resource Groups to ensure inclusive and accessible communications.
Analytics, Measurement & Reporting
- Do the Right Thing - Measure and report on the effectiveness of marketing programs and campaigns with the purpose of improving resource allocation, efficiency and revenue generation.
- Manage the brand and communication marketing budget and create compelling business cases for future investment.

Job Qualifications
- Bachelor’s degree required in Business, Marketing or related field of study with 5+ years of relevant experience.
- Strong track record developing branded national marketing and communications campaigns.
- Expert understanding of how content plays an integral role in brands overall messaging strategy as well as SEO, digital and social strategy.
- Demonstrated expertise in creating marketing programs that have breakthrough branding and highly persuasive impact.
- Balanced blend of strategic, practical, analytical and creative thinking skills.
- Function as both a “leader” and “doer”. Provide leadership for members of the marketing team while executing tasks as a “hands-on” member of the team.
- Excellent presentation, written and oral communication skills to effectively interact with internal and external customers and influence senior leadership.
- Proactively collaborates with cross-functional teams to create a result driven, team-oriented environment.
- Bi-lingual communication skills (French, German, Spanish) a plus.
